G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, both sexes in ALECSO: Member Countries
ALECSO: Member Countries: G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, both sexes was 35.1% in 2024. ◆ Volatile
G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, both sexes in ALECSO: Member Countries, 1970–2024
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2024, g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, both sexes in ALECSO: Member Countries stood at 35.1%. That is the highest value across all 55 years on record.
The figure is up 5.5% on the previous year and up 25.5% over ten years.
Over the whole period, gross enrolment ratio for tertiary education, both sexes in ALECSO: Member Countries peaked at 35.1% in 2024 and was at its lowest, 5.4%, in 1971.
That places ALECSO: Member Countries 116th out of 221 groups with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
